This video will show you how to make a footnote-style citation in Chicago format. So Ive got a bibliography entry for a source here, and Ive got a quote from my source, and I know the page number that it was on. But then the next step is how do I write the footnote? You can use a website like OWL Purdue to help you format your footnotes. But something that a lot of people dont realize, when youre looking at this footnote citation example on OWL Purdue, that example is for how to write the citation if you dont have a bibliography page. If youre using footnotes or endnotes as the only way of citing your sources, you need all this information about the name of the journal, the volume, the year, and all that stuff. But if you look over here on this other page at OWL Purdue where its introducing the format, it tells you--you dont need the full publication information in your footnote if you have a bibliography page. Enter the footnote text. In the body of the document click insertion point where duplicate footnote reference is to appear. Type duplicate number or, on the Insert tab, click Symbol and select symbol previously selected.
At the bottom of a page, right-click the footnote text area, click Note Options, and then click Convert. Finally, click Convert all footnotes to endnotes.
Add footnotes and endnotes Click where you want to add the footnote. Click Insert Insert Footnote. Word inserts a reference mark in the text and adds the footnote mark at the bottom of the page. Type the footnote text.
If your footnotes are mostly quite short, and especially if they are few, you may never see the Footnote Continuation Separator. It is used when a footnote is too long to fit on the page and must be continued on the following page.
When you want to automatically update the supra reference numbers, do this: Click your cursor anywhere inside the footnote fields. Hit Ctrl A. Hit F9.
The message Continues on next page is what you inserted as your Footnote Continuation Notice. This will be displayed at the end of the footnote if the footnote itself is too long to be displayed at the end of the same page and has to be continued on the next page.
How do I Create a Footnote or Endnote? Using footnotes or endnotes involves placing a superscript number at the end of a sentence with information (paraphrase, quotation or data) that you wish to cite. The superscript numbers should generally be placed at the end of the sentence to which they refer.
To keep the footnote together in Word: Press Ctrl+Shift+S to Apply Styles. Footnote Text. Click Modify. Click Format. Select Paragraph. Under Line and Page Breaks tab. Check box by Keep lines together. Click OK.
